The NEA Advanced Thermal-Hydraulic Test Loop for Accident Simulation (ATLAS) Project is one of the NEA supported joint projects under the auspices and with the support of the NEA. It started from April 2014, with a three-year project period. This joint project focused on key light water reactor (LWR) thermal-hydraulic safety issues related to multiple high risk failures highlighted from the Fukushima Daiichi accident utilising a large scale test facility of ATLAS.
